Java Dynamic Management Kit 4.0 Installation Guide and Release Notes

Backwards Compatibility

Due to major architectural changes, including the JMX compatibility, there is no backwards compatibility between version 4.0 of the Java Dynamic Management Kit and previous releases (3.2, 3.0, 2.0). Code developed for previous releases will most likely need to be ported in order to take advantage of the new architecture. Agents and managers developed with different versions of the product are definitely incompatible at the communications level.

One notable exception to this rule is the SNMP interoperability. Due to the relatively stable protocol definition, SNMP can be used to connect different versions of the Java Dynamic Management Kit, to the extent that the protocol was implemented by those versions. Agents or managers must continue to run their original version of the product, but they may communicate through SNMP with entities relying on a newer version